Use a non-VoIP virtual number: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> PVAPins provides real mobile numbers from global carriers, bypassing blocklists and carrier blocks.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><b>Why Your Poshmark OTP Code Never Received (The Real Reasons)<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Most people assume it&#8217;s a glitch or bad signal. Usually, it&#8217;s not that simple. Here&#8217;s what&#8217;s actually going on behind the scenes:<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Carrier filtering is the silent killer.<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Some mobile networks\u00a0 especially MVNOs and prepaid SIMs\u00a0 dump automated verification SMS without telling you. Poshmark sends those codes from short-code numbers (like 5-digit senders), and your carrier might decide it&#8217;s spam and bin it.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>App permissions are sneaky.<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Your Messages app might have SMS filtering enabled. Short codes get shuffled into hidden Unknown &amp; Spam folders you never check. On iPhone? Go to Settings &gt; Messages &gt; Filter Unknown Senders. Turn that off. Android users? Check your Messages app&#8217;s Spam protection.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Number blocklisting is real.<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> If your number was used on Poshmark before and something flagged it\u00a0 maybe the previous owner had issues\u00a0 Poshmark might reject OTP delivery entirely. And yes, VoIP numbers get blocked fast because Poshmark knows they&#8217;re not real SIM lines.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>Throttling exists for a reason.<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Hit that Resend Code button more than 3 times in an hour? Poshmark puts you in timeout. No code for 30-60 minutes. It&#8217;s annoying, but it&#8217;s designed to stop brute-force attempts.<\/span><\/p>\n<h3><b>The 30-Minute Wait Trick \u2013 Simple First Fix<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Here&#8217;s the easiest thing you can try right now: stop what you&#8217;re doing.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">If you&#8217;ve tapped Resend Code two or three times and nothing arrived, <\/span><b>walk away for 30 minutes<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">. Poshmark reads the code out loud.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Email fallback: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Some accounts allow you to send the code to your registered email address.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Log out and back in: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Clears the device session and starts a new authentication handshake.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><b>Troubleshooting SMS Failures on iOS and Android (Device Settings)<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">This is the most overlooked cause\u00a0 your phone&#8217;s SMS settings are quietly hiding your codes.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>On iOS: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Go to Settings &gt; Messages &gt; Filter Unknown Senders and turn it OFF. Then check your Messages app for the Unknown Senders tab\u00a0 your code might be sitting there. Also check if Do Not Disturb or Focus mode is active; both can silence short-code SMS silently.<\/span><\/p>\n<p><b>On Android: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Open your Messages app, tap the three-dot menu, go to Settings &gt; Spam protection, and turn it off temporarily. Check Spam &amp; Blocked folders. If you use third-party apps like Textra or Google Messages, they might have block rules for unknown numbers.<\/span><\/p>\n<ul>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>SIM card issues: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> A dirty SIM tray or an old SIM card (5+ years old) can cause partial SMS delivery failures. Try removing and reseating your SIM.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Carrier block: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Call your mobile provider and ask them to allow short codes or disable SMS auto-filtering for your line.<\/span><\/li>\n<li style=\"font-weight: 400;\" aria-level=\"1\"><b>Short code blocking:<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> Some carriers block 5-digit sender numbers entirely. Ask your provider if this is active on your plan.<\/span><\/li>\n<\/ul>\n<h3><b>Check for App or Server Outages (Poshmark&#8217;s Side)<\/b><\/h3>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Sometimes the problem isn&#8217;t you\u00a0 it&#8217;s Poshmark&#8217;s SMS delivery service (they use providers like Twilio, which can have transient failures).<\/span><\/p>\n<p><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\">Visit <\/span><b>Downdetector<\/b><span style=\"font-weight: 400;\"> and search Poshmark.
